Willam Belli is an LA based Drag Queen that has done lots of television work, in drag and out of drag. Included are CSI, Nip Tuck and Glee. He has been featured on RuPauls Drag Race Season 4 where he made a really good figure, but (sadly) was excluded from the competition since he broke the rules. (He was visited by his husband)  But as Willam said during the Reunited show: "No RuPaulogies". Thing is that she would probably have taken home the crown.
